How to prevent Blurred Vision and Improve Eyesight Naturally

How to prevent Blurred Vision and Improve Eyesight Naturally

Floaters are small dark spots, circles, strands or spiderwebs that seem to move in front of your eyes. Have you ever suffered from it?

Credit Natural Cures

Please support our Sponsors here :